Tekst achterflap

A fashion travel guide for the innovative Caribbean metropolis.

Recycling and upcycling have been familiar concepts in Havana, the vibrant capital of Cuba, for decades. Now, a young generation of designers has redeveloped the tradition born of necessity to produce artistic and affordable clothing and unique items. Given the increasing shortage of resources and the littering of our planet, the metropolis of Havana provides inspiring examples for a sustainable fashion movement as well as for a gentle refurbishment and conversion of historical buildings. Along with the city’s tourist hotspots, Upcycling Havana: Fashion, Art & Architecture leads you to the latest workshops of trendy fashion designers, as well as selected architectural highlights, bars, and shops, enabling you to experience Havana in a completely new way as it undergoes its current transformation into a modern city.
